Ingredient Trend Clinical Support Level (2026) Primary Benefit Area Regulatory/Safety Status
Tongkat Ali (Eurycoma longifolia) High Free testosterone promotion, stress reduction Generally recognized as safe; standardized extracts required
Ashwagandha (KSM-66) High Cortisol reduction, luteinizing hormone support Widely approved; focus on high-concentration root extracts
Fadogia Agrestis Moderate to Low Luteinizing hormone mimicry Under strict scrutiny in 2026 due to toxicity concerns
Bulbine Natalensis Low Historically popular, now declining Restricted in several jurisdictions due to organ safety risks

Impact & Utility

For consumers navigating the crowded marketplace in July 2026, safety and efficacy must take precedence over aggressive marketing claims. Finding a high-quality testosterone booster requires understanding which ingredients have robust scientific backing versus those relying on legacy marketing hype.

Key action points for selecting a safe and effective formulation include:



  • Standardized Extracts: Look for ingredients labeled with specific active compound percentages (e.g., eurycomanone content in Tongkat Ali) to ensure potency.
  • Third-Party Certification: Prioritize products with seals from NSF, USP, or ConsumerLab to verify that what is on the label matches what is in the bottle.
  • Adaptogenic Support: Modern formulations prioritize stress management, as chronically high cortisol levels directly suppress natural endocrine function.

Clinical research published in early 2026 confirms that managing systemic inflammation and sleep quality yields a far greater impact on natural endocrine function than relying on unverified botanical extracts alone.
